The History and Origin of Dartmoor Ponies

The Dartmoor pony can be traced back thousands of years to ancient times. They were originally bred by nomads in the Dartmoor region of the United Kingdom. These ponies had a great deal of value to the nomads as they were versatile and capable of a range of tasks. They were used for transportation, farming, and even as pack animals due to their strength and stamina.

Dartmoor ponies played an essential role in the economic history of the UK as well. They were used in coal mines and for transportation of goods, making them an indispensable part of the workforce.

Today, Dartmoor ponies are considered a rare breed and are protected by conservation efforts. They are known for their hardiness and adaptability, making them ideal for conservation grazing. These ponies are also popular for their friendly and gentle nature, making them great companions for children and adults alike.

The Characteristics and Traits of the Dartmoor Pony Breed

The Dartmoor pony has striking looks, with a distinctively flat face, big eyes, and small, finely pointed ears. The breed stands between eleven and twelve hands tall and has a sturdy build. They have a wonderful temperament, showing loyalty and affection to their caretakers. Above all, they are intelligent and responsive, making them a versatile mount for riding, driving, and even therapy work with individuals who have physical and mental disabilities.

The Importance of Proper Nutrition and Care for Dartmoor Ponies

When breeding Dartmoor ponies, it’s essential to ensure that the ponies receive proper nutrition and healthcare. The ponies require a balanced diet of hay, grass, and grains, while ensuring that they have access to clean drinking water. In addition, regular vet care and farrier services are essential components for breeding healthy ponies that will thrive in their environment. The Key is to understand the diet based on age and physical activity, and constant observation and monitoring to ensure optimal health.
